Care

Cleaning your leather sofa and well-maintained will ensure that it looks its best and lasts longer. Regularly vacuuming with a soft brush attachment will get rid of any dirt and dust that could harm the material. A specialised vacuum cleaner with a crevice attachment can assist in getting into the cracks and corners of the sofa, ensuring it is as clean as it can be. Be on the lookout for small objects that could scratch or scuff your upholstery. This includes keys and buckles, clothing studs and claw marks caused by pets.

It is essential to act swiftly and appropriately when you spill something. A cloth or a kitchen roll in your bag is extremely helpful, as it will help to absorb the liquid before it causes any damage. It is also important to avoid treating stains using water, as this can cause them to get worse. If a stain appears to be extremely stubborn, a protective cream is recommended instead.



Regularly filling the cushions of your sofa can also help maintain its shape and prevent creases that are not natural. This is especially relevant for settees featuring feather or fibre filling, but it can be applied to models that are filled with foam as well.
